Springfield
Homer Jay Simpson
UA: City of Eccentricities
May not train Settlers or Annex Cities, All Specialists within the Empire generate +1 :c5greatperson: GP Points, It is increased based on the number of Buildings constructed each generating Points towards a respective Great Person*, All Buildings cost 50% less Maitnence
UB: Kwik-E-Mart (Market)
+15% :c5gold: Gold, +1 :c5food: Food for every Kwik-E-Mart built, +2 :c5food: for every Trade Route, may randomly generate a Unique Resource of "Buzz Cola" near the City generating +1 :c5gold: Gold and +10% :c5greatperson: Great Person generation upon Improvement
UGP: Great Clown (Great Artist)
Does not create Great Works but instead "Great Performances" generating +1 :c5happy: Happiness and +1 :c5culture: Culture for every Circus, Stadium, or Ampitheater within the City, may construct "Sideshows" generating +1 :c5culture: Culture and +1 :c5greatperson: Great Clown Points for every Specialist within the City while in workable range

*Factories, Forges, Workshops etc are towards Great Engineers. Barracks, Arsenals, Castles etc towards Great Generals, so on and so forth
